Haryana's Gurugram: Infrastructure Investment Critical for Sustaining Financial Hub Status

Intelligence analysis indicates that Gurugram, Haryana, is undergoing rapid transformation into India's premier financial hub, necessitating urgent infrastructure upgrades to support its growth trajectory. Recent correspondence from local representative Rao Inderjit Singh highlights strategic proposals for enhanced public transport systems, specifically advocating for metro corridor development integrated with the Dwarka Expressway—a zone experiencing significant urban expansion. This initiative reflects broader recognition that current transportation networks are insufficient for the city's escalating economic demands. The proposed metro linkage would not only alleviate congestion but also stimulate further commercial and residential development along this critical corridor. Our assessment suggests that such infrastructure investments are essential for maintaining Gurugram's competitive edge, attracting continued corporate investment, and ensuring sustainable urban growth. Failure to address these transportation deficiencies could impede the region's economic momentum and compromise its position as a national financial center. The situation warrants close monitoring as funding decisions will significantly impact Haryana's long-term development strategy.
